According to the public record, 44, Deykin Road, Lichfield is a modern freehold house with 1,184 ft2 of internal area and sits on a 102 m2 plot.
Houses of this size in this area normally have 4 bedrooms with a garden.
Based on available information, and assuming reasonable condition, the estimated sale value for 44, Deykin Road, Lichfield is £374,543 and the estimated rental value is £1,688 per month.
Deykin Road, Lichfield, WS13 is located in the borough of Lichfield within the WS13 postal district.
44, Deykin Road, Lichfield has 21 entries in the Land Registry , most recently in September 2007 and a single entry in the EPC database dated February 2020.

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 44, Deykin Road, Lichfield is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£393,270 and a rental value of £1,772 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£348,325 and a rental value of £1,570 per month.
Over the last 12 months the sale value of 44 Deykin Road Lichfield has decreased by an estimated £3,162 (0.8%) and its rental value has increased by an estimated £56 per month (3.3%), giving an expected gross yield of 5.4%.

44, Deykin Road, Lichfield has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of C.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 24 Feb 2020.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using Boiler and radiators, mains gas.
According to HM Land Registry, 44, Deykin Road, Lichfield was last sold on 5th September 2007 for £245,000 and was recorded as a freehold house.
The property has had 2 sales since 1995.
